Output 19e21856494283c2216a904768c2983d145b4acb666d87f3fee94e57b396f65e:92

value
110650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f22901d90876c191c29a73e48fe10fb3aace77a OP_EQUAL
address
35zF632Sd32BJriUFtNpP11fR36NE3494k
transaction
19e21856494283c2216a904768c2983d145b4acb666d87f3fee94e57b396f65e
spent
true